The Early Years: From Log Cabin to Law

Born in a humble log cabin in Kentucky in 1809, Lincoln's early life was marked by hardship and adversity. Despite limited opportunities for formal education, he possessed an unquenchable thirst for knowledge, educating himself through borrowed books and endless hours of reading. His intelligence and eloquence soon became evident, and in 1834, he began his legal career in Illinois.

Political Ascent: A Rising Star in the Whig Party

Lincoln's entry into politics coincided with the rise of the Whig Party, which opposed the expansion of slavery and advocated for economic modernization. Lincoln quickly established himself as a formidable orator and a skilled politician, serving in the Illinois state legislature and the U.S. House of Representatives. His powerful speeches and unwavering stance on the issue of slavery earned him widespread recognition.

The Lincoln-Douglas Debates: A Clash of Ideologies

In 1858, Lincoln engaged in a series of seven debates with his rival, Stephen Douglas, over the issue of slavery in the territories. These debates captured the nation's attention and became a watershed moment in American political history. Lincoln's powerful arguments against the expansion of slavery resonated with the public, ultimately contributing to his election as President in 1860.

The Civil War: A Test of Leadership

Lincoln's presidency was defined by the outbreak of the Civil War in 1861. Faced with the formidable challenge of preserving the Union while eradicating slavery, Lincoln demonstrated extraordinary leadership and unwavering determination. His Gettysburg Address, delivered in 1863, remains an iconic piece of American oratory, articulating a vision of a nation dedicated to the principles of liberty and equality for all.

Emancipation and Reconstruction

Under Lincoln's leadership, the Emancipation Proclamation was issued in 1863, declaring all slaves in Confederate-held territory to be free. This bold act marked a turning point in the war and paved the way for the eventual abolition of slavery. After the war's end, Lincoln embarked on a challenging process of Reconstruction, aimed at rebuilding the shattered nation and reintegrating the former Confederate states into the Union.

Assassination and Legacy

Tragically, Lincoln's presidency was cut short by his assassination in 1865. His death sent shockwaves throughout the nation and solidified his status as a martyr to the cause of freedom and unity. Lincoln's legacy as one of the greatest presidents in American history remains firmly established, his name synonymous with courage, compassion, and transformative leadership.
